The second half of 2021: Home prices in Loves Park (Winnebago County) increased

The median sale price of a home sold in the second half of 2021 in Loves Park in Winnebago County rose by $9,745 while total sales increased by 109.2%, according to BlockShopper.com.

From July through December of 2021, there were 205 homes sold, with a median sale price of $130,000 – a 8.1% increase over the $120,255 median sale price for the same period of the previous year. There were 98 homes sold in Loves Park in the second half of 2020.

The median sales tax in Loves Park for the most recent year with available data, 2019, was $2,815, approximately 2.2% of the median home sale price for the second half of 2021.

The following table compares Loves Park to other Winnebago County cities with similar median sale prices in the second half of 2021:

City July – Dec. 2021 Home Sales July – Dec. 2020 Home Sales % change (Total Home Sales) July – Dec. 2021 Median Sales Price July – Dec. 2020 Median Sales Price % change (Median Sales Price)
New Millford 6 5 20% $190,750 $151,000 26.3%
Lake Summerset 26 23 13% $187,500 $163,500 14.7%
Winnebago 36 24 50% $182,000 $170,000 7.1%
Cherry Valley 143 53 169.8% $177,000 $157,000 12.7%
Pecatonica 34 20 70% $172,000 $133,000 29.3%
Owen 19 9 111.1% $163,000 $140,000 16.4%
South Beloit 72 37 94.6% $134,000 $130,000 3.1%
Loves Park 205 98 109.2% $130,000 $120,255 8.1%
Machesney Park 264 142 85.9% $130,000 $125,000 4%
Durand 11 5 120% $125,000 $120,500 3.7%
Rockford 1,762 870 102.5% $115,000 $93,000 23.7%

* This story only considers sales data for the part of Loves Park that is in Winnebago County.
